Google Maps has a feature to draw lines interactively by clicking points on the map and connecting them. the problem is that the point where polylines get to is slightly out of line to the upper right. To try this, visit Google Maps and select "My Maps" - "Create new map" , and click 'draw a line' icon on the map. 'draw a shape' has the same problem. OS: Windows XP and Windows Vista (MacOSX is OK) Browser: Safari3.1 and Google Chrome
